Abstract:
Expression cartridges are disclosed which confer to plants, plant cells, tissues or parts a resistance against inhibitors of the vegetable adenylosuccinate synthetases. Also disclosed is the use of the expression cartridges in appropriate vectors to transform plants, plant cells, tissues or parts.
Abstract:
The invention relates to the use of DNA sequences of plant origin, coding for a polypeptide with phosphoribosyl pyrophosphate synthetase 1 (E.C. 2.7.6.1) activity, for the discovery of phosphoribosyl pyrophosphate synthetase 1 inhibitors. The demonstration of phosphoribosyl pyrophosphate synthetase 1 as a herbicidal target by means of anti-sense technology is novel.

Abstract:
The invention relates to a method for producing plants with an increased tocopherol, vitamin K, chlorophyll, lignin and/or aromatic amino acid content by overexpressing a transketolase gene.
